[PHP-users 26176] Re: PHP 4.4.0 Release Announcement
駒走和之
komabashiri @ links1.co.jp
2005年 7月 15日 (金) 08:11:27 JST
駒走です。
色々と調べてみたのですが、今回はFreeBSDのPortsのphp4-extensions他に原因があるのではないか?と推察しております。
PHP4.4.0は内部構造がかなり変化しているようで、メモリリークの原因は、外部バイナリモジュールとの連携(値の渡し方?)、ports/php4-extensionのコンパイル結果?と考えました。
portsによるphp4-extensionsのインストールの順序やphp.iniのextension_dirの参照先を調整することで解決できるような気がします。
今まで使っていたテストコードで、Call to undefined function: preg_match() とか、Call
to undefined T-STRING(T-PRINT) とか、あまり見受けないエラーが出るようになりましたので、インストール全般を見直すことにします。
今回初めて、PearやSmarty、Ethnaなどに挑戦しましたが、抽象化された環境で、うまく動かなくなると、困るということが大変勉強になりました。
ご指導いただきました皆様有難うございました。
PHP-users メーリングリストの案内